Summary:In accordance with the present disclosure, provided is a method for managing cargo equipment and rehandling using artificial intelligence, which is performed by at least one processor. The method includes the following steps of: registering cargo information, reach stacker information and shed information in a database; based on the information registered in the database, enabling an artificial intelligence-based equipment and rehandling scheduling module to match cargo with an equipment position and a reach stacker and determine a first schedule including a route to the shed; and transmitting equipment and rehandling information according to one of the first schedule and a second schedule received from a shed operator terminal to a reach stacker driver terminal.
